SUMMARY:Noontime Notions: Science Series
DESCRIPTION:The Noontime Notions: Science Series will begin at noon in the Rogow Room at the Transylvania County Library. Noontime Notions programs feature authors\, performers\, and presenters providing engaging notions for consideration\, enjoyment\, and discovery.   The program is made possible by the Friends of the Library and will last approximately 75 minutes. \nJoin presenter David Johnston for this three program series adventure to the stars.  David serves as a Solar System Ambassador for NASA and the Jet Propulsion Laboratory\, as a Science Advisor for the Pisgah Astronomical Research Institute\, and is co-founder of the AstroBrevard Astronomy Club. He has taught science\, engineering\, and math in both formal and informal settings for the past 20 years. Although his academic career was in Computer Science\, David has been a life-long amateur astronomer. David and his wife\, Caroline\, have lived in Brevard for almost four years. They have two children\, both of whom\, for better or worse\, are also nerds. \nMay 13th — Astronomy 101: the Universe in 75 Minutes \nWe humans have always been fascinated by the night sky. It’s been our calendar\, a collection of signposts that show us the way from point A to point B\, and a connect-the-dots canvas for us to draw out our myths. Join David for this (slightly compressed) survey of modern Astronomy. \nMay 20th — Artemis: Earth\, Moon\, Mars —  Our First Steps Towards Living on Other Worlds \nIn the late 1960s and early 1970s\, 12 Americans walked on the Moon. They were the first humans to set foot on another world. Then we stopped going. Now\, at long last\, we’re going back. Join David as he discusses the Artemis program\, NASA’s plan to take humanity back to the Moon\, and then on to Mars. \nMay 27th — SETI: the Search for Extraterrestrial Intelligence \nAre we alone in the Universe? Is life ubiquitous or rare? What about intelligent life? Are there other technological civilizations out there? Join  David as he presents a talk on SETI (the Search for Extraterrestrial Intelligence) and attempts to explain why we can’t answer any of those questions\, but may soon be able to.
